Conservation Commission Minutes 6/12/12
CONSERVATION COMMISSION
Town of Monterey, Massachusetts
                                                                        
MEETING DATE: 6/12/12
Present: Richard Andrus, David Dempsey, Christopher Blair and Betty Pixley
The meeting convened at 6:05p.m.

Town of Monterey Greene Park – RDA – construct a basketball court (R. Andrus is the project manager)
Josh Allentuck, representative for the Town, Greg Carnese and David Quisenberry were present to review the project.  The 1/3 of the existing court will be removed and used for parking, there will be a grassy strip between there and the new court.  The only playground object that will need to be relocated is the carousel.  The project was approved as submitted as a N3.

Allentuck – 3 Tyringham Rd – RDA – build an enclosed screen porch off the back of the house (B. Pixley is the project manager)
Josh Allentuck was present to review the project.  Josh’s house is 130ft from the river and he is requesting to build an enclosed screened porch off the back of his existing house.  The Commission approved the project as submitted as a N5 per the following exemption: 10.02(2)(b)1e.

Mandelbaum – 519 Main Rd – Request for Certificate of Compliance DEP# 230-0236 (R. Andrus is the project manager)
The Commission reviewed a request submitted by Foresight Land Services to issue a Certificate of Compliance for 519 Main Rd.  The request was approved and a Certificate of Compliance was issued.

3.  Roland Dupuis of D3 Engineering, representative for Hume New England (formerly New England Keswick) came in to discuss the owner’s desire to improve the quality of the body of water onsite.  He wanted to use this time to informally discuss his options prior to submitting their NOI.  The Commission suggested speaking with Natural Heritage as well.
4.  The Commission discussed rumors about a logging operation to take place at 31 Main Rd with regards to the cell tower project.  This was not an approved part of the project from the Commission and does not fall under the Forestry guidelines.  C. Blair will draft a letter to be sent requesting that we be provided with more information.
